S. Masi is a scholar working on Astronomy and Astrophysics, Nuclear and High Energy Physics and Aerospace Engineering. According to data from OpenAlex, S. Masi has authored 128 papers receiving a total of 906 indexed citations (citations by other indexed papers that have themselves been cited), including 110 papers in Astronomy and Astrophysics, 43 papers in Nuclear and High Energy Physics and 25 papers in Aerospace Engineering. Recurrent topics in S. Masi’s work include Superconducting and THz Device Technology (52 papers), Radio Astronomy Observations and Technology (41 papers) and Cosmology and Gravitation Theories (33 papers). S. Masi is often cited by papers focused on Superconducting and THz Device Technology (52 papers), Radio Astronomy Observations and Technology (41 papers) and Cosmology and Gravitation Theories (33 papers). S. Masi collaborates with scholars based in Italy, United States and United Kingdom. S. Masi's co-authors include P. de Bernardis, F. Piacentini, Maria Salatino, M. Gervasi, M. De Petris, F. Scaramuzzi, G. Polenta, F. Melchiorri, L. Martinis and E. S. Battistelli and has published in prestigious journals such as The Astrophysical Journal, Applied Physics Letters and Monthly Notices of the Royal Astronomical Society.
